Question
A batsman scored 124 runs, which included 6 boundaries
and 10 sixes. What percentage of his total score did he make by running between the wickets?Solution
The batsman scored from boundaries = 6 × 4 ⇒ 24 runs The batsman scored from sixes = 10 × 6 ⇒ 60 runs Total runs scored by running between the wickets = 124 - (24 + 60) ⇒ 124 - 84 ⇒ 40 runs Required % = (40/124) × 100 = 32(8/31)%
